Dr. Bob Bleicher is a General Physician,Pulmonologist and Critical Care Medicine in Lincoln 68502, Lincoln NE and has an experience of 46 years in these fields. Dr. Bob Bleicher practices at Lincoln Pulmonary & Critical Care Associates PC in Lincoln 68502, Lincoln NE and John L. Reed M.D. Surgical Practice P.C. in Lincoln 68510, Lincoln NE. He completed Fellowship from University Of Iowa Hospitals & Clinics in 1983 and Medical School from University of Iowa Carver College of Medicine in 1978. Some of the services provided by the doctor are: Pleural Effusion,Respiratory Failure,Inflammatory Bowel Disease,Acidosis and Abdominal Pain etc.
